## Changed defaults

Heads up: the Ledgerline tax-rate lookup cache now defaults to a 15-minute TTL instead of 24 hours. Turns out rates in the Veldt County sandbox were going stale mid-demo, which was embarrassing. Eviction is now LRU rather than FIFO, and the cache warms on boot. If you're reviewing, check that nothing hardcodes the old TTL. The new defaults land as follows.

deployment values, bajop-taweg:
holwyn:
  log_level: debug
  metrics_host: metrics.holwyn.zemvarsys.internal
  pool_size: 32

# Break-Glass Access — InvoForge Renderer

Plugin authors normally interact with the InvoForge PDF renderer through the sandboxed plugin API only. Break-glass access exists solely for incidents where a malformed plugin corrupts the render queue and the sandbox cannot be reached. Request approval from the on-call steward first; all break-glass sessions are logged and reviewed within 24 hours. Once approval is granted, unlock the emergency console using the recovery passphrase that appears immediately below.

recovery phrase for yawif-hahif: druys-kelius-ralax-raliel

# FY Headcount Plan — Manager Access Only

This page summarizes the proposed headcount for next year across Helvara Systems. Total approved requisitions: 84, weighted toward Platform and Field Services. Backfills require VP sign-off; net-new roles open in Q2 at the earliest. Finance should model loaded costs at standard regional rates. The rationale is outlined in the confidential note below.

internal memo for tagef-hadup: Gross margin on Ulaath came in at 15 percent against a plan of 5 percent. Only 7 of the 120 pilot accounts renewed Ulaath, so a churn review is set for October 15.